Anti-inflammatory foods, by the evidence

No single food lowers inflammation, but a pattern built on oily fish, extra-virgin olive oil, colorful plants, nuts, and whole grains does. The foods with the strongest evidence, why the pattern beats any one item, and what the research really shows.

Oily fish: EPA and DHA that resolve inflammation
Salmon, sardines, mackerel, and herring supply the long-chain omega-3 fatty acids EPA and DHA, which are the raw material for resolvins and protectins, the signaling molecules the body uses to actively switch inflammation off rather than merely dampen it (Calder 2017). Observational studies link higher omega-3 intake to lower CRP, and two or more servings of oily fish a week is the standard recommendation. This is the food with the clearest mechanism, because it does not just avoid provoking inflammation but supplies the substrate for resolving it, which is why oily fish also leads our ranking of omega-3-rich foods.

Extra-virgin olive oil: oleocanthal and polyphenols
Extra-virgin olive oil contributes oleocanthal, a phenolic compound that inhibits the COX-1 and COX-2 enzymes, the same targets as ibuprofen, though at much lower potency, along with other polyphenols that lower oxidative stress (Beauchamp et al. 2005). In the PREDIMED trial, a Mediterranean diet enriched with extra-virgin olive oil cut cardiovascular events, and the extra-virgin grade matters because refining strips out the phenolics that carry the effect. As the main cooking and dressing fat in place of butter or refined oils, it is the single anchor fat of an anti-inflammatory pattern and a staple of our guide to healthy fats.

Berries and deeply colored fruit: polyphenols
Blueberries, blackberries, cherries, and other deeply colored fruit are rich in anthocyanins and other polyphenols, and human trials show that regular berry intake can modestly lower CRP and other inflammatory markers (Joseph et al. 2014). The color is the clue, because the same pigments that make these fruits dark are the antioxidant compounds doing the work, which is why they feature heavily in our roundup of antioxidant-rich foods. They are best treated as a reliable daily contributor within the pattern rather than a standalone remedy, since the effect sizes in trials are real but modest.

Leafy greens and cruciferous vegetables
Spinach, kale, broccoli, and other leafy and cruciferous vegetables supply carotenoids, vitamin K, folate, and, in the case of cruciferous vegetables, sulforaphane, a compound that activates the body's own antioxidant defenses. Diets high in vegetables are consistently associated with lower inflammatory markers, partly through these compounds and partly through the fiber that feeds the gut microbiome. They are also low in calories and high in volume, so they displace more inflammatory refined foods from the plate, which is a large part of how a vegetable-heavy pattern lowers inflammation in practice.

Nuts, legumes, and whole grains: fiber for the gut
Walnuts and other nuts, beans and lentils, and intact whole grains supply fiber that gut bacteria ferment into short-chain fatty acids such as butyrate, which have direct anti-inflammatory effects on the gut lining and beyond (Koh et al. 2016). Higher fiber intake is one of the most consistent dietary predictors of lower CRP, so the same foods that hit the fiber targets in our guide to high-fiber foods do double duty here. Walnuts add the plant omega-3 ALA, and legumes add plant protein, so this group is where the anti-inflammatory diet overlaps most with everyday satiety and nutrient density.

Green tea and spices: real but modest
Green tea supplies the polyphenol EGCG, and turmeric and ginger contain curcumin and gingerols, all of which show anti-inflammatory activity in the lab and in some trials. The honest caveat is bioavailability: curcumin is poorly absorbed on its own, which is why concentrated supplements with black pepper extract are studied more than the spice itself, and the amount used in cooking is far below trial doses. Treated as everyday flavor that adds polyphenols rather than as medicine, these are a worthwhile part of the pattern, but they are minor contributors, not the reason the diet works.

What to cut matters as much as what to add
An anti-inflammatory diet is defined as much by subtraction as addition. Refined carbohydrate, added sugar, and sugar-sweetened drinks raise blood glucose and inflammatory markers, and high intakes of processed and red meat are associated with higher CRP. Because these foods are what whole-food carbohydrate and fish displace, favoring low-glycemic sources, a point covered in our guide to the glycemic index, and keeping added sugar low is not a separate step but the other half of the same pattern. This is why an isolated anti-inflammatory food added on top of a diet high in refined carbohydrate and processed meat does little: the pattern works through the balance, not through any one addition.
